Once upon a time, a boy and a girl left their jobs, strapped on back packs and together they went to see the world. They ate steak and frites in London, pasta in Italian cafes, crepes on the streets of Paris, and meats and cheeses in tiny Spanish bars. They wandered without a plan, enjoying the peace of a slower world, savoring the feeling of unhurried time.
Still, time did pass. And eight months later… the two returned to the States in search of jobs and a new start.
Then, the boy had an idea. He wanted to open a restaurant – a restaurant that would bring back the made from scratch flavors and dishes he had enjoyed on his adventures. He wanted to make a cozy neighborhood spot, that could become a part of the community by serving up homemade delicious food and drink in a comfortable, down to earth place. The awning went up, and the doors opened to a little European Gastropub, Crepe Cellar Kitchen & Pub.
